Output 503935f03a4754961b4faeaa8690675db07a6b830e4558a7747f745d85c20720:36

value
1773982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3d99b54ef32a83d334a4d0e1919e44330492907 OP_EQUAL
address
3NTmzfwzoqUhG35iG1BQcJ6ME3P7rfWsyQ
transaction
503935f03a4754961b4faeaa8690675db07a6b830e4558a7747f745d85c20720
spent
true